I own a 1994 Sea Breeze and am thinking about a hydrolic leveling system. Is this feasible? Best brands? Approx. cost?
It is a 31 foot unit. Thinking about fixing it up some but not sure it's worth it.

You can probably find used parts on ebay for about $2,500 jacks,pump, control plus labor unless you can do it. Feasible that's up to you. There are a lot of people that just use blocks.
